Output 8978bd15d5b42e805368f6d0aac76b08d2e503b03802e8b0374aafe4c6dafd0a:0

value
33743
script pubkey
OP_0 OP_PUSHBYTES_20 8d60688699cddf9b01c59d351cd41d5d8989d4c2
address
bc1q34sx3p5eeh0ekqw9n563e4qatkycn4xzkcptfg
transaction
8978bd15d5b42e805368f6d0aac76b08d2e503b03802e8b0374aafe4c6dafd0a
spent
true